SodaHead is a polling site that allows you to create your own polls or participate in the ones created by others online. What is unique to SodaHead is that you can add graphics and pictures to your polls.
You can also blog about what you are posting on and what you´ve found out since using the site. When questioning users of the site as to what they think best, you can pay attention to the general public, or to people the site has deamed “SodaHeads”, or people who´s opinions have been given “raves” by others (basically, the thumbs up for a good judgement). Polls generally seem to be more knowledge and politically based, though there are questions like “which team do you think will win in this round in the NCAA?” kinds of things.

Why SodaHead.com It Might Be A Killer
They offer graphics for their polls that other polling sites don´t. They´ve gotten a lot of site traffic. Blogging gives the site a bit more of a community feel than other polling sites. There´s more of a push for registering on this site as well, compared to others.
